Manchester Central — 2019
Lucy Powell (Labour Party) was elected with 36,823 votes— 70.4% of 52,289 valid votes.

| 1 | Lucy Powell | Labour Party (Labour and Co-operative) | 36,823 | 70.4% | +20.4 pts | Elected |
| 2 | Shaden Jaradat | Conservative Party | 7,734 | 14.8% | — | |
| 3 | John Bridges | Liberal Democrats | 3,420 | 6.5% | — | |
| 4 | Sarah Chadwick | The Brexit Party | 2,335 | 4.5% | — | |
| 5 | Melanie Horrocks | Green Party | 1,870 | 3.6% | — | |
| 6 | Dennis Leech | Socialist Equality Party | 107 | 0.2% | — |
